Attendees reviewed the revised sales-commission scheme in detail. Marla Tevisk presented the tiered structure: base rate unchanged, accelerators beginning at 110% of quota, and a quarterly true-up replacing monthly clawbacks. Sales leads raised concerns about the Kelbrook territory split; Darran Olwiche agreed to model both allocation options before month-end. The scheme takes effect next quarter pending sign-off. The rationale for the accelerator thresholds is set out in the confidential note below.

board note of yahig-yahif: Silmirox Works plans to raise the Aldius list price by 18.5 percent in January. The steering committee signed off on a budget of $141.9 million for Project Tamix. The renewal with Eliysek Logistics closes at $114.1 million a year, 18.9 percent below the last contract. Project Gordor slips by a full year because of the supplier delay.

# The Ledgerfern export worker retries failed report exports before
# surfacing an error to the customer. Support should know: a stuck
# export is usually still inside this retry window, not lost. Retries
# back off exponentially and stop after the max-attempts cap, at which
# point the job moves to the dead-letter view. The module uses the
# following constants.

constants for yaduf-fahag:
BUDGETS = {
    "kelix": 528,
    "briwyn": 734,
}

## Ownership: Flaky Integration Tests

The Ledgerline payments suite has a known set of flaky integration tests, mostly around settlement retries and webhook ordering. Plugin authors: do not write fixes against these tests. Quarantined cases live in `tests/quarantine/`. If your plugin build fails only on quarantined tests, rerun once, then file a report. Do not merge workarounds into shared fixtures. All flake triage for this suite is owned by the engineer named below.

approver of hahaf-hahaf = Druion Druius Kasax Eliox